A hard fought match in which both teams gave everything going for the win. Luck was running at about 70% for both teams in a tight first half, which ended 1-1, but Nuffle turned on the elves in the second and delivered a couple of grim turns which messed up their running game.

The Dental School put some big hits in at the start to increase their numerical advantage, but Crimson Eclipse showed some superb skills to register the first points on the board. The Vamps responded and managed to keep their cool (and their appetites under control - thank Nuffle for for Gator-Slayed!) and scored late in the first. The half then ended with supreme tension, an audacious one turn score from Crimson Eclispe narrowlly missing after an almost perfect chainpush in turn 8.

The second half saw the Dental School take the lead after caging the ball-carrier downfield before passing to their open runners who had flooded the backfield for the score. After the restart Crimson Eclipse moved the ball into the bottom corner of the opposition half, but a long-shot hypno-gaze blitz defence from the Dental School popped the ball loose. However, the elves recovered and almost scored on two occasions, only to be foiled by a double double-skull on the blitz and a failed dodge roll from their nimble Witch Elf. The Dental School finally managed to recover the ball and move it downfield to safety to secure the win.

Like the last game this one started off with a bang. Two serious injuries to Crimson Eclipse had Coach Nathaniel cursing in frustration. The rookie, Donovan, was one of them. He laid on the ground for almost five minutes while his Coach struggled with the decision of sending the Apothecary out so early in the game for a player with no skills yet. In the end the cash flow was too tight to replace him so the Dark Elf Coach sent the medics out. The gamble paid off as no one else was permanently hurt as the game went on. As a thank you for healing him, Donovan, repaid his Coach by working out extra hard and now the Dark Elf's body rippled with muscles.

As for the game itself, Crimson Eclipse recieved and scored midway through the first half on a long 22 yard rush by Malikith. The Drakenhoff Dental School of Vampires returned fire and scored on the second to last turn. A failed one turn score attempt by CE later and the second half began. DDS caged up with their Vampire in the middle and there was little CE could do to stop them. They rolled up and scored a touchdown midway through the second.

The pressure was now on CE as they had the ball and plenty of time to go for the equalizer. It would have been an easy touchdown if it wasn't for Abaddon's bonehead mistake. He thought he would get cute and bowl over a Thrall on the way to the end zone but instead he was embarrased by the skinny skill-less Human and got taken down by an arm bar causing a turnover. This loss was on him and he'll be lucky to get out of the stadium alive as the Wishmaster's 26 game non-losing streak comes to an end.
